Authorities say the suspects pulled their 2-year-old son from the day care after he exhibited signs of fentanyl exposure, but kept it open for other children.

Prosecutors say the 38-year-old suspect was being tracked by law enforcement as fled from the Bronx, to Texas, to Mexico.Prosecutors say the NYPD and DEA agents were closely tracking 38-year-old Felix Herrera Garcia from the moments he fled his wife's day care in the Bronx on Sept. 15.

Herrera Garcia was known to law enforcement since last October, when he called 911 to report a 42-year-old man, believed to be his brother, unconscious on a bedroom floor with pills. The man later died from an apparent overdose. She never reported the suspected exposure to police and did not allow the boy to return to the facility, but kept the day care open for other children -- one of the many factors that contributed to the level of charges brought against her, officials said.Authorities also announced Thursday that they seized over 40 pounds of fentanyl from a suspected drug mill six blocks away from the day care.
